Concrete finishing encompasses a range of tasks aimed at creating a smooth, durable surface on freshly poured concrete. This work typically involves processes such as leveling, smoothing, troweling, and sometimes texturing or stamping to achieve the desired appearance and functionality. Whether for driveways, patios, sidewalks, or commercial flooring, proper finishing ensures the concrete surface is even, safe, and capable of withstanding daily use. Contractors specializing in concrete finishing possess the skills and tools to deliver a high-quality finish that meets the specific needs of a property, making it essential to clearly define the scope of work before beginning any project.

When comparing contractors for concrete finishing, it is important to evaluate their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should inquire about the types of finishes they have completed in the past, such as smooth, textured, or decorative surfaces, and ask for examples of completed work that resemble the scope of their project. A contractor with a proven track record in handling projects of comparable size and complexity is more likely to understand the specific requirements and potential challenges involved, leading to a more successful outcome.
A clear, written scope of work is essential for establishing mutual understanding and setting expectations. Homeowners should seek contractors who can provide a detailed description of the work to be performed, including the specific finishing techniques, surface preparation, and any additional services involved.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ures that both parties agree on what will be delivered, making it easier to compare proposals based on the scope rather than just verbal commitments.
